Saya telah lama mengamati bagaimana sistem terdistribusi berkembang dan kenyataannya adalah bahwa lanskapnya sedang berubah cukup signifikan. Tidak kebetulan bahwa semakin banyak perusahaan yang berinvestasi dalam arsitektur ini.



Yang menarik adalah ada dua teknologi yang kemungkinan akan menentukan masa depan di sini: komputasi klaster dan komputasi grid. Yang pertama memungkinkan menghubungkan beberapa mesin untuk bekerja sebagai satu, yang memberikan kekuatan pemrosesan yang luar biasa, toleransi terhadap kegagalan yang lebih baik, dan skalabilitas yang tak tertandingi. Seiring perangkat keras menjadi lebih murah, kita melihat bahwa sistem ini semakin banyak digunakan dalam pemrosesan data besar, kecerdasan buatan, dan pembelajaran mesin.

Dengan volume data yang kita hasilkan hari ini, kita membutuhkan alat seperti ini. Klaster dapat memproses dan menganalisis informasi dengan jauh lebih efisien daripada pendekatan tradisional. Dan di bidang seperti AI, di mana pelatihan model membutuhkan kekuatan komputasi yang besar, ini hampir wajib.

Komputasi grid adalah tingkat lain. Mengambil sumber daya yang tersebar secara geografis dan membuatnya bekerja sama sebagai satu sistem. Bayangkan bisa menggerakkan sumber daya dari seluruh dunia untuk merespons bencana alam atau penambang Bitcoin yang terhubung dalam jaringan untuk menyelesaikan masalah matematika lebih cepat. Itulah yang dimungkinkan.

Namun, sistem terdistribusi tidak sempurna. Mereka menawarkan skalabilitas yang luar biasa, toleransi terhadap kegagalan, dan kinerja yang lebih baik, tetapi memiliki tradeoff. Koordinasi antara node yang tersebar bisa rumit, kompleksitas meningkat, dan Anda memerlukan keahlian khusus untuk memeliharanya. Masalah konkurensi dan deadlock nyata terjadi ketika banyak proses berjalan secara bersamaan.

Ada beberapa jenis arsitektur. Ada arsitektur klien-server, yang digunakan oleh aplikasi web. Ada P2P, di mana semua node setara, seperti di BitTorrent. Kemudian ada basis data terdistribusi, yang digunakan oleh banyak platform media sosial dan situs e-commerce untuk mengelola jutaan pengguna. Dan sistem komputasi terdistribusi, yang dimanfaatkan oleh penelitian ilmiah untuk menganalisis dataset besar.

Yang membuat sistem terdistribusi istimewa adalah mereka dapat menjalankan proses secara paralel, melakukan skalasi horizontal dengan menambahkan lebih banyak node, tahan terhadap kegagalan tanpa jatuh, menjaga konsistensi data bahkan dengan pembaruan simultan, dan menawarkan transparansi kepada pengguna tentang bagaimana mereka berfungsi secara internal. Selain itu, keamanan harus dirancang sejak awal.

Dalam praktiknya, blockchain adalah contoh paling jelas. Ini adalah sistem terdistribusi yang terdesentralisasi di mana buku besar direplikasi di banyak node, masing-masing dengan salinan lengkap. Ini memberikan transparansi, keamanan, dan ketahanan terhadap serangan atau kegagalan. Mesin pencari online juga berfungsi seperti ini: banyak node melacak situs, mengindeks konten, memproses pencarian pengguna secara bersamaan.

Kuncinya adalah bahwa sebuah tugas dibagi menjadi sub-tugas yang lebih kecil yang didistribusikan di antara beberapa node yang berkomunikasi melalui protokol seperti TCP/IP atau HTTP. Mereka mengoordinasikan tindakan mereka menggunakan algoritma terdistribusi atau konsensus, dan semuanya dirancang untuk toleran terhadap kegagalan tanpa mempengaruhi seluruh sistem. Redundansi, replikasi, partisi: mekanisme yang membuat semuanya menjadi kokoh.

Yang jelas adalah bahwa sistem terdistribusi akan tetap menjadi fondasi utama. Seiring evolusi komputasi awan dan pertumbuhan data yang eksponensial, arsitektur ini akan semakin penting untuk penelitian ilmiah, pemrosesan data, dan aplikasi skala besar. Ini adalah masa depan, tanpa ragu.
BTC-2,3%
BTT-0,61%
Lihat Asli
Halaman ini mungkin berisi konten pihak ketiga, yang disediakan untuk tujuan informasi saja (bukan pernyataan/jaminan) dan tidak boleh dianggap sebagai dukungan terhadap pandangannya oleh Gate, atau sebagai nasihat keuangan atau profesional. Lihat Penafian untuk detailnya.
  • Hadiah
  • Komentar
  • Posting ulang
  • Bagikan
Komentar
Tambahkan komentar
Tambahkan komentar
Tidak ada komentar
  • Disematkan